Reach Truck Training Markham - Reach Trucks are industrial equipment used for loading and storage in some establishments that maintain storage of cargo to finished commodities on a pallet which are then placed into lofty shelving units. This loading device helps organizations safely and effortlessly amass and retrieve loaded pallets at the same time as ensuring enough storage of cargo that are not immediately necessary.

Normal reach trucks are built with a mounted rigging apparatus on the front of the truck. Telescoping forks are able to travel up and down on this mounted rigging. A system using hydraulics permits the operator pick up and even reposition the cargo over the outriggers. This design provides a more level balance of the weight and will allow for simpler maneuvering among the warehouse shelves and narrow aisles.

When loading pallets on the their particular shelves, the hydraulics can be used to slide and swing the pallet into position. This device is little enough to fit into an aisle less than 10 feet across without too many difficulties as long as there is nothing protruding from any shelves.

Quite a lot of types of the reach truck are available. The most straightforward unit is the stand-up reach model which will slide forks underneath the pallet and bring it to a stockroom location then slide it into place. This style of reach truck is idyllic for shelving units that are no deeper than an individual pallet of goods. A double-reach vehicle works in the same fundamental method as the stand-up type but uses telescopic forks that are lengthy enough to slide a pallet into shelves that accommodate two pallets. Straddle reaches are a different reach truck variation. This kind of reach truck slides under the pallet and is additionally able to grab the sides as well. The straddle reach unit is advantageous when grasping the sides of the pallet and merchandise will not result in damage. They permit easy pallet retrieval of a pallet that may be 4th or 5th in line and are valuable when the shelving units are easily reached in more than one direction.

Manufacturing plants, warehouses and even textile firms usually employ one or more types of reach truck. They may be used to stockpile pallets of finished merchandise, storing provisions, materials, equipment, and to maintain the up keep of storage units is familiar practice. Reach trucks are very easy machines to control to help make good use of your time and accessible stockroom space.
